This cucumber raita is perfect for hot summer months as it's cooling to the body and the spices add to its cooling nature. Enjoy with rice, lentils, quinoa.
This cucumber raita (yogurt dish) is made with cooling Indian Black salt and cumin seed powder which is first roasted for few minutes to bring our it's aroma and flavor even more. This cucumber raita is a regular in Indian homes - enjoy this delicious raita with your meals on hot summer days and you will feel it's cooling affect with every spoon.
This raita is enjoyed with rice and lentils, naan, roti, vegetables or can be paired with wraps and quinoa or couscous. Serve this5-minutes yogurt dish to your friends and family for an al fresco lunch or dinner. Ingredients - 1. Cucumber - 1 medium or large (per choice) 2. Coconut yogurt - 6 oz. 3. Cilantro - for garnish Spices - 1. Sea salt or Indian Black Salt - 1/2 teaspoon (adjust later if needed) 2. Cumin powder - 1 Tablespoon 3. Chunky Chat masala - 1 Teaspoon 4. Paprika or Cayenne or Deggi Mirch - Per choice Simple Steps - 1. Chop the cucumbers in small pieces - don't grate it as that will make the cucumber lose lot of water and you don't want your raita to be too watery either. 2. Dry roast your cumin seed powder for a minute or two on low heat. 3. Add cucumber, yogurt, cumin seed powder, paprika, Indian Black salt (best option in summers) and chunky chat masala and mix all. 4. Garnish with some fresh cilantro leaves and serve!.
